开发流程

SQL Server2012安装流程

匿名 (未验证) 提交于 2019-12-02 23:26:52
今天手比较抽风,把原来的SQL Server给卸载了,卸载还卸了半天,真是…… 安装时找了好多教程,结果都不是很详细,然后准备自己摸索一下,把这个过程记录下来,供大家参考,如果有不当的地方,欢迎指正,咱们共同进步。 我安装的是SQL Server2012 Enterprise Evaluation,之前装的Express版本,结果有一些功能没法用,所以就重新装一下。 SQL Server Enterprise Evaluation是企业评估板。 Evaluation 版本的特点 是: 1、“试用版”,它是功能齐全的版本。供测试用的目的,不能用于正式的商业环境中,另外有使用180天的限制; 2、评估版,这种版本是即将发布正式版以前分发给测试人群测试用的。 扩展资料 sql还有其他5个版本: 1、企业版:sql server 2000 企业版有着Internet 集成、可伸缩性和可用性、企业级数据库功能、易于安装部署和使用等特性功能。这款软件有着支持各种数据库建立联系、更新数据库中的数据、提取数据库数据等主要的作用。 2、标准版:功能相对少一些,比较适合于中小规模的企业生产应用环境,作为小工作组或部门的数据库服务器使用。 3、个人版:供移动的用户使用,这些用户有时从网络上断开,但所运行的应用程序需要SQL Server 数据存储。在客户端计算机上运行需要本地SQL Server

Python各个岗位的开发流程

匿名 (未验证) 提交于 2019-12-02 22:51:30
1、python软件开发工程师   说明项目目标、阶段划分、组织结构、管理流程等关键事项。   由用户提出,描述产品的功能。由产品经理转化为技术实现需求。包括产品需求规格说明书等。开发和测试负责人,分别编写技术方案和测试用例。技术方案中必须要有业务流程图和时序图,业务流程图是为了梳理开发对业务的理解,是否和需求一致。时序图是了梳理本次需求涉及的系统交互。技术方案评审通过后,确认工作量和交付时间,反馈给产品。 1.3总体设计   系统架构设计。   按照问题域,将软件逐级细化,分解为不必再分解的的模块,每个模块完成一定的功能,定义调用关系。   概要设计阶段的分解,设计每个模块内的算法、流程,为每个模块完成的功能进行具体的描述。   根据设计文档,编写代码。   通常每周都要做一次。   程序员负责,对代码调用的最小单位进行测试。例如类、函数等。   专业的测试工程师完成。   产品上线。 2、Python后端开发工程师 推荐文章 https://www.jianshu.com/p/fa7074fef114 是关于开发流程的,其实在课上讲项目时也会讲到,这个流程属于比较规范化的流程,实际开发中往往没有那么正规,有时描述得当却更真实。 针对有些同学在回答实际开发问题时关于公司,项目组成员,项目周期这样的问题有点虚举个例子 小型公司外包项目   承接一个旅行社的旅游产品宣传

本地开发流程(需获取客户端数据支持)

泄露秘密 提交于 2019-12-02 06:08:52
本地开发流程思路:正向代理+反向代理,无需客户端提供dev包。 首先,你的测试机需要安装charles证书。 > 目前大多客户端webview使用的前端链接均为https协议,charles代理https请求需要安装根证书,小米手机直接安装,无效,所以使用adb安装。 首先检测,是否安装openssl,记得去官网下载,然后选择免费使用。之后就是配置环境变量了。 检测openssl是否安装成功。win+r输入cmd,打开电脑终端输入openssl检测。 证书生成(证书需要使用openssl重新及计算charles证书的名字,每台计算机生成证书文件名不同。) 需要手机连接charles,然后点击help->sslProxying->最长的那一条->手机连接代理->浏览器输入chls.pro/ssl->下载然后传输到电脑上。(反正小米手机直接安装是无效的)。 然后就是下面的命令:后面的charles-certificate.pem之前加上你存放证书的地址。 生成下面红框的文件名,然后将此文件名改为(文件名+.0) 为什么要这么操作呢?因为: 进入adbshell进行如下操作安装证书。一般都会成功。 安装验证:手机正向代理到charles,查看在设置SSL Proxying 之后,HTTPS请求是否可以正常发送 (注:SSL Proxying不要设置对全部域名的解析,否则可能会导致解析失败

建设网站制作的五大流程

别等时光非礼了梦想. 提交于 2019-12-02 05:24:19
1.选择域名:域名就是站的地址,一般很多公司都是选择用名称的简称来制定为自己的域名,简单好记能够方便客户记住,不过很多都会重复,可以选择一半用公司的简称,视情况而定。 2.服务器:服务器对网页打开速度会产生一些营销,最好选择服务器独立空间大的,质量比较好的,有些共用的服务器会导致速度慢,甚至有可能会导致网页打不开加载不出来等问题,如果站需要做seo优化,那么出现这个问题对后期发展是产生不利影响的。 3.页面设计:下面就是关于页面设计的内容,会事先与客户沟通策划,确认站的具体内容以及需要设置的框架,哪些板块,同时也会根据整体的一个风格进行网页的视觉设计,毕竟站除了实质性的内容还需要有一些设计,给客户好的印象。 4.程序开发:选择用PHP/Java来进行程序开发,一般选择php的居多,这个相对比较容易好制作,一般开发的话半个月应该是能完成的。 5.测试上线与后期维护:制作的每个站都需要测试,才能知道是否稳定,如果测试无问题就基本可以上线了,但不是上线就解决了问题,还需要后期的维护,及时查看是否需要更新或者出现其他的问题,定期维护能够避免造成不必要的麻烦,可以及时解决,不耽误工作。 来源: https://blog.csdn.net/zhonganguoji/article/details/102721452

游戏开发流程

☆樱花仙子☆ 提交于 2019-12-02 05:09:33
1 团队组成 团队组成:策划、美术、程序、制作人(运维)。 1.1 策划部 策划分为主策划、剧情策划、数值策划、关卡策划、系统策划。通常策划部门会根据项目规模、游戏类型等方面不同,具体进行不同划分,例如:大部分休闲、策略战棋类等轻游戏,策划部会分为主策划、执行策划和辅助策划;动作类游戏通常会增加表现策划,负责游戏特效、音乐、动作等方面的设计。 (1)主策划:负责项目管理及工作协调,把控项目周期及产品质量; (2)剧情策划:负责游戏的背景设计、文字内容、游戏的主线与支线任务设计,需要熟悉游戏故事发展流程,在人文历史方面有大量积累,了解各种任务形式的制作方法,具有一定的编剧水平; (3)关卡策划:负责任务流程、关卡难度及AI的设计; (4)系统策划:负责编写系统规划,设计界面图、界面操作、逻辑判断流程图及提示信息,需要有较强的逻辑思维能力,熟悉各类游戏核心玩法及系统设计要点,了解玩家心理; (5)数值策划:负责设计游戏经济循环体系、数值体系、玩法系统、成长系统等游戏数值,把控游戏平衡性,需要具有数据分析能力与逻辑思维能力,熟悉数据模型和概率论。 1.2 研发部 程序研发可细分为主程序、客户端引擎、服务器引擎、技术美术、AI 程序、脚本程序、数据库程序等,主要负责确定程序的数据结构,确定策划方案的完成方法,将策划提出的各种需求用程序来实现,并为游戏开发过程提供良好的编辑工具。 (1

ASP.NET MVC的流程讲解

▼魔方 西西 提交于 2019-12-02 04:40:55
讲解分为三个部分 1 、 MVC 的基本开发流程 2 、 webform 和 MVC 的选择 3 、 MVC 的内部过程 1 、 MVC 的开发流程 MVC 的出现时微软在 2009 年左右开始提出的网站开发的新的发展方向,这个方面的开发官方解释是可以比较好的实现三层分离,而且分离之后,可以实现复用等相关好处,通常人们列举的例子是 ui 方面可以同时支持 HTML 网络或者 WAP 网络。但是其实个人的理解是,动态网站的开发经过不断地证实和发展, java 的 struts 模型,可以提高开发速度,也可以降低差多,是比较好的框架,而微软也需要提供自己的开发框架。不能够只是一个界面一个界面的设计方式,设计模式逐步进入到了 web 开发的领域。 MVC 使用 vs2010 进行开发时(这里介绍的是 MVC2 ),首先需要选在一个模板,然后 vs2010 会帮忙创建好对应的目录结构。 每个目录的基本功能: Content :主要用于描述 css 之类的资源 Controllers :主要就是 controller 的存放位置,创建 controller 时,都是需要在该目录创建的。 Models :主要就是 entity 的具体位置,以及跟 entity 相关的操作类 Scripts : javascript 脚本存放的位置 Views :该部分主要是放置 view 显示部分的

生鲜项目前期准备(开发流程,需求分析)

廉价感情. 提交于 2019-12-02 03:43:50
web开发流程 四大模块 (需求分析概述) 用户模块 注册页 - 注册时校验用户是否已被注册 - 完成用户的注册 - 给用户的注册邮箱发送邮件,用户点击邮件中的激活链接完成用户账号的激活 登录页 - 实现用户的登录功能 用户中心 - 用户中心信息页:显示登录用户的信息,包括用户名、电话和地址,同时页面下方显示出最近浏览的商品信息 - 用户中心地址页:显示登录用户的默认收货地址,页面下方的表单可以新增用户的收货地址 - 用户中心订单页:显示登录用户的订单信息 其他 - 如果用户已经登录,页面顶部显示登录用户的信息 商品相关 首页 - 动态指定首页轮播商品信息 - 动态指定首页活动信息 - 动态获取商品的种类信息并显示 - 动态指定首页显示的每个种类的商品(包括图片和文字信息) - 点击某一个商品时跳转到商品的详情页面 商品详情页 - 显示出某个商品的详情信息 - 页面的左下方显示出该种类商品的2个新品信息 商品列表页 - 显示出某一个种类商品的列表数据,分页显示并支持按照默认、价格、和人气进行排序 - 页面的左下方显示出该种类商品的2个新品信息 其他 - 通过页面搜索框搜索商品信息 购物车相关 - 列表页和详情页将商品添加到购物车 - 用户登录后,首页,详情页,列表页显示登录用户购物车中商品的数目 购物车页面 - 对用户购物车中的商品的操作,如选择某件商品

敏捷开发流程总结

旧时模样 提交于 2019-12-02 02:04:54
Agile——敏捷开发,作为CMM神话崩溃后被引入的一套新的软件开发模式,这几年来被广泛引起关注,并被寄予厚望。敏捷开发在其它业界的应用是否理想不得而知,但下面总结了我所在公司的敏捷开发试验,希望能够达到管中窥豹的目的。 敏捷开发宣言—— 个体和交互 胜过 过程和工具 能够工作的软件 胜过 面面俱到的文档 客户合作 胜过 合同谈判 响应变化 胜过 遵循计划 尽管右项也有价值,可是我们觉得左项具有更大的价值。 以上的宣言比較抽象,基于该理念,下面是ThoughtsWork咨询公司的推崇的n个敏捷开发实践: Iteration 迭代开发。能够工作的软件胜过面面俱到的文档。因此,敏捷开发提倡将一个完整的软件版本号划分为多个迭代,每一个迭代实现不同的特性。重大的、优先级高的特性优先实现,风险高的特性优先实现。在项目的早期就将软件的原型开发出来,并基于这个原型在兴许的迭代不断晚上。迭代开发的优点是:尽早编码,尽早暴露项目的技术风险。尽早使客户见到可执行的软件,并提出优化意见。能够分阶段提早向不同的客户交付可用的版本号。 IterationPlanningMeeting 迭代计划会议。每一个迭代启动时,召集整个开发团队,召开迭代计划会议,全部的团队成员畅所欲言,明白迭代的开发任务,解答疑惑。 Story Card/Story Wall/Feature List 在每一个迭代中

DevOps

妖精的绣舞 提交于 2019-12-02 00:04:39
DevOps(Development和Operations的组合词)是一组过程、方法与系统的统称,用于促进开发(应用程序/软件工程)、技术运营和质量保障(QA)部门之间的沟通、协作与整合。透过自动化“软件交付”和“架构变更”的流程,来使得构建、测试、发布软件能够更加地快捷、频繁和可靠。从定义来看,其实devops就是为了让开发、运维和QA可以高效协作的流程 来源: https://www.cnblogs.com/levin180425/p/11722329.html

入门指引

*爱你&永不变心* 提交于 2019-12-01 10:01:28
1. 申请公众号。教程有。 2. 开发配置(python) 安装 安装web.py 安装libxml2, libxslt, lxml python 开发自己的本地服务器,然后部署到公网 (可以使用小米球来映射本地服务器) 开发流程图      代码片段: 来源: https://www.cnblogs.com/ahMay/p/11677741.html